Acne Skin Tip #1: Sit on Those Hands!

In addition to spreading bacteria from picking at existing acne, picking at your acne is one of the most prevalent causes of scarring, and is one of the easiest tips to implement—but is unfortunately one of the most overlooked. While most people squeeze their acne in an attempt to make it less noticeable, this commonly has the opposite effect as you easily irritate the surrounding skin causing it to become redder, as well as introduce further bacteria from your hands. If you have to squeeze that whitehead, quickly boil a pin or tweezers in water for five minutes to sterilize them, and then use your tools to gently pop the head. Do not squeeze afterwards! Pat-dry your skin with a tissue and apply a topical skin treatment right away A dead-simple acne tip that can largely reduce the irritation of your acne!

Acne Tip #2: Wash Those Sheets!

Just like after you’ve been sick all week with the flu and tied to your bed, one of the first things you want to do when you turn the corner and are feeling back to normal is wash your sheets. Who wants to sleep in bed linens covered in bacteria when you just kicked the flu to the curb and are feeling 100% again? Well, apply that same idea to the bacteria not being coughed out your mouth, but crawling out of your skin. Spending night-after-night on the same bed sheets forces your skin to absorb all the bacteria on your linens. Another easy way to substantially improve your skin’s health is to change your sheets as frequently as possible, and if you have face acne—changing your pillow case as often as possible is a must. To kill all the bacteria lurking in your linens be sure to use the hottest water available and a soap that’s easy on your skin.

Acne Skin Tip #3: A Daily Dose for Your Skin!

Let’s face it; vitamins are imperative not only to overall health, but also your skin’s health. Just as make up and skin care products promote they’re vitamin-XYZ enriched, why not go one step further and nourish your body from the inside out. A diet consisting of vitamin and mineral-dense foods is an extremely important factor in your skins health. If you’ve been fighting acne and don’t already take a multi-vitamin, try one out—the results may surprise you. numerous studies have shown vitamins A, B5, C, D, and E are not only beneficial, but imperative in the formation and preservation of healthy skin. If you’re new to the vitamin game and unsure which one is right for you, consult your physician or pharmacist. Also, be sure to get the most bang for your buck and help your skin out by drinking lots of water while you swallow down this acne tip!

Acne Skin Tip #4: Food Quality = Skin Quality?

While this headline is more for its attention grabbing value, it’s implied importance of eating natural, whole foods to sustain or improve skin’s health is right on point!. A balanced and healthy diet consisting of daily servings of fruits and vegetables is essential to maintain adequate levels of vitamins and minerals, and is even more important if you’re not taking a daily multi-vitamin. Just as you would fuel up with gas before a long road trip—it’s important to start your journey towards clear skin with a full stomach of nutrient-rich foods, giving your body the proper fuel it needs. In addition, drink lots of water and steer clear of drinks with high sugar content such as soda and fruit drinks. Overall, it’s best to simply pay attention to your own body, and make any adjustments to your daily eating habits as you discover them. Others may have found success reducing their acne skin by not eating apples, but you may be able to eat them by the bushel. You need to listen to your body and find what works and what doesn’t for you!
